Why On-Site Search and Product Discovery Make or Break Ecommerce Revenue
Most ecommerce store owners spend all their energy getting visitors to their site and almost no energy helping those visitors find the right products once they arrive. That’s a huge mistake. Visitors who use on-site search convert at 2 to 3 times the rate of visitors who browse by category, because they already know what they want. If your search returns irrelevant results, shows “no results found” for valid queries, or can’t handle misspellings and natural language queries, you’re losing sales every single day from people who came ready to buy.
I’ve been running E-Commerce Paradise and building ecommerce businesses for over 15 years. One of the most common problems I see on client stores is a terrible search experience. Someone searches for “outdoor kitchen island with grill” and gets zero results because the product is listed as “BBQ island with built-in grilling station.” AI search tools solve this disconnect by understanding what shoppers mean, not just what they type. 1. Algolia: Best Overall AI Search for Ecommerce
Algolia is the gold standard for AI-powered site search in ecommerce. The platform delivers search results in milliseconds with AI-powered relevance ranking that learns from shopper behavior. Typo tolerance, synonym detection, and natural language understanding ensure that shoppers find what they’re looking for even when their search query doesn’t match your product titles exactly. For ecommerce stores with large catalogs, Algolia transforms search from a basic utility into a revenue-driving feature.
The AI Recommend feature generates personalized product recommendations based on individual shopper behavior, browsing history, and purchase patterns. These recommendations appear on product pages, search results, cart pages, and throughout the shopping experience. For high-ticket ecommerce where upselling and cross-selling opportunities can add hundreds of dollars to each order, intelligent product recommendations significantly increase average order value.
Algolia offers a free tier for up to 10,000 search requests per month with paid plans starting at $1 per 1,000 search requests. For most ecommerce stores, the cost is very reasonable relative to the revenue impact of improved search. The integration with Shopify is straightforward, and the dashboard provides detailed analytics on what shoppers search for, what they click, and what queries return no results.
2. Searchspring: Best for Mid-Market Ecommerce Search
Searchspring combines AI-powered site search with merchandising tools specifically built for ecommerce. The search engine understands natural language queries, handles misspellings automatically, and uses machine learning to rank results based on what’s most likely to convert. The merchandising tools let you boost specific products, create custom landing pages for search campaigns, and control how products appear in search results and category pages.
For ecommerce businesses that want to combine search optimization with visual merchandising control, Searchspring provides more granular control over the shopping experience than pure search platforms. You can boost new arrivals, promote high-margin products, and suppress out-of-stock items automatically. This level of merchandising intelligence means your best products appear in front of shoppers at the right time.
Searchspring’s pricing is custom based on your catalog size and traffic volume. For established ecommerce stores doing $100,000 or more in monthly revenue where search experience directly impacts conversion rates, Searchspring provides the combination of AI search and merchandising control that generic search tools can’t match.
3. Klevu: Best for AI-Powered Product Recommendations
Klevu uses AI to power both site search and product discovery across the entire shopping experience. The Natural Language Processing engine understands conversational queries like “comfortable office chair under $1,000” and returns relevant results ranked by purchase probability. The AI learns from every interaction, continuously improving the relevance of search results and recommendations based on aggregate shopper behavior.
The product recommendation engine is where Klevu particularly stands out for ecommerce. Recommendations appear throughout the customer journey: on the homepage, on product pages, in search results, during checkout, and in post-purchase follow-ups. For stores with diverse product catalogs, these AI-driven recommendations help shoppers discover products they didn’t know you carried, increasing both conversion rate and average order value simultaneously.
Klevu’s pricing is based on traffic and feature set, with plans designed for growing to enterprise ecommerce businesses. For stores where product discovery is a key conversion driver (which includes any store with more than 50 products), Klevu’s combination of smart search and AI recommendations creates a shopping experience that actively helps customers find and buy.
4. Nosto: Best for Personalized Shopping Experiences
Nosto uses AI to create individually personalized shopping experiences for every visitor to your ecommerce store. The platform analyzes real-time behavioral data, browsing patterns, purchase history, and demographic signals to dynamically customize product recommendations, content blocks, pop-ups, and even category page sorting for each individual shopper. This level of personalization creates a shopping experience that feels curated specifically for each customer.
For high-ticket ecommerce where the buying journey often involves multiple visits before a purchase, Nosto’s cross-session personalization is particularly valuable. The AI remembers what each visitor browsed, compared, and showed interest in across previous sessions, and surfaces those products prominently on return visits. This continuity reduces the friction of the research and comparison process that high-ticket buyers go through before committing to a purchase.
Nosto’s pricing is performance-based, typically calculated as a percentage of the revenue influenced by the platform. For established ecommerce stores looking to increase conversion rates through personalization, the performance-based model aligns Nosto’s cost with the value it delivers. The integration with Shopify and other major platforms makes implementation straightforward.
5. Constructor: Best for AI-Native Commerce Search
Constructor is built from the ground up as an AI-native commerce search and product discovery platform. Unlike traditional search tools that were retrofitted with AI, Constructor’s entire architecture is designed around machine learning that optimizes for commercial outcomes, not just search relevance. The AI ranks results based on what’s most likely to generate revenue, factoring in conversion rates, margin, inventory levels, and individual shopper preferences.
The key differentiator is the focus on revenue optimization rather than just search accuracy. A traditional search engine shows the most “relevant” results for a query. Constructor shows the results most likely to generate a sale, which often means surfacing products with higher conversion rates, better reviews, or stronger margin profiles alongside highly relevant results. For ecommerce businesses focused on profitability rather than just traffic metrics, this revenue-first approach to product discovery is compelling.
Constructor’s pricing is custom and typically targets larger ecommerce operations. For businesses doing $1 million or more in annual online revenue where even small improvements in search conversion translate to significant revenue gains, Constructor’s AI-native approach provides measurable return on investment.
6. Boost Commerce: Best Affordable Search for Shopify
Boost Commerce is a Shopify-native search and filtering app that uses AI to improve product discovery on Shopify stores specifically. The smart search handles typos, synonyms, and partial matches while the product filtering lets shoppers narrow results by price, brand, collection, and custom attributes. For Shopify store owners who want better search functionality without the complexity or cost of enterprise platforms, Boost Commerce provides significant improvement over Shopify’s default search.
The merchandising features let you boost or bury specific products in search results and collection pages, create product recommendation widgets, and set up rule-based sorting that puts your best products in front of shoppers. For high-ticket dropshipping stores on Shopify where every product page visit needs to maximize conversion potential, these merchandising controls help you present your catalog strategically.
Boost Commerce plans start at $19 per month for basic search and filtering with more advanced AI features available on higher tiers. For Shopify store owners looking for an affordable entry point into AI-powered search, Boost Commerce delivers meaningful improvements in product discovery without requiring a significant budget or technical implementation effort.
7. Findify: Best for Automated Merchandising
Findify combines AI-powered search, recommendations, and smart collections with automated merchandising that adjusts based on real-time performance data. The AI automatically promotes products that are converting well, demotes products with low engagement, and adapts the shopping experience based on seasonal trends and inventory changes. For ecommerce teams that don’t have the resources to manually manage product merchandising across hundreds or thousands of SKUs, Findify automates the optimization process.
The smart collections feature uses AI to automatically organize and sort category pages based on customer behavior data. Instead of manually sorting products by date added or price, the AI ranks products within each collection by their likelihood of conversion for each individual visitor. This automated optimization means your category pages are always showing the products most likely to sell, without any manual intervention.
Findify offers plans starting around $299 per month for growing ecommerce businesses. For stores with large catalogs where manual merchandising is impractical, Findify’s automated approach saves significant time while continuously optimizing the shopping experience based on actual performance data.
8. Bloomreach: Best for Enterprise Product Discovery
Bloomreach is an enterprise-level commerce experience platform that uses AI to optimize every touchpoint of the shopping journey. The Discovery module provides AI-powered site search, product recommendations, and content personalization. The AI processes billions of data points to understand shopper intent and deliver the most commercially relevant results for every interaction.
For large ecommerce operations with complex product catalogs, multiple storefronts, and sophisticated marketing campaigns, Bloomreach provides the enterprise infrastructure to manage product discovery at scale. The AI-driven SEO features also optimize your product pages for organic search, connecting the on-site discovery experience with off-site search visibility.
Bloomreach’s pricing is enterprise-level with custom agreements. For businesses doing $10 million or more in annual ecommerce revenue, the investment in a comprehensive commerce experience platform drives measurable improvements in conversion rate, average order value, and customer lifetime value across the entire shopping journey.
The Business Case for AI Search in High-Ticket Ecommerce
For high-ticket dropshipping stores, the impact of AI search is amplified because each conversion is worth so much more. If improving your search experience converts even one additional visitor per day on a store with a $1,200 average order value, that’s $36,000 per month in additional revenue. Compare that to the $19 to $299 per month that most AI search tools cost, and the ROI becomes obvious.
High-ticket buyers also tend to be more specific in their searches. Someone looking for a $2,500 outdoor kitchen island is likely to search with very specific terms about size, fuel type, brand, and features. AI search tools that understand these detailed, long-tail queries match shoppers with exactly the right product, reducing the browsing friction that causes high-ticket buyers to leave and research on competitor sites instead.
The data from AI search tools also informs your product sourcing strategy. When you see that dozens of shoppers search for products you don’t carry, that’s a clear signal to add those products to your catalog. This search demand data is essentially free market research that tells you exactly what your existing visitors want to buy.
Implementing AI Search on Your Ecommerce Store
Start with Search Analytics
Before investing in AI search tools, understand how visitors currently use search on your store. Check your analytics to see what percentage of visitors use site search, what they search for, which searches return zero results, and how search users convert compared to non-search users. This baseline data helps you quantify the revenue opportunity from improving search and prioritize which problems to solve first.
Fix Zero-Result Searches First
The biggest quick win in ecommerce search is eliminating zero-result pages. Every time a shopper searches for something you sell and gets “no results found,” you’ve lost a sale from a customer who was ready to buy. AI search tools dramatically reduce zero-result rates by understanding synonyms, misspellings, and natural language variations. Measuring the Impact of AI Search on Revenue
Track your search-related metrics through SEO analytics and your ecommerce platform’s built-in reporting. Monitor search conversion rate (percentage of search users who buy), average order value for search users versus non-search users, zero-result rate, and revenue attributed to product recommendations.
